Can someone tell me the torque setting for the O2 sensors, the flange bolts on the cat, and the header bolts? Reference the vehicle in my signature. I've Googled and searched this forum with no luck.
Thanks,
Stew
Don't know if you still need this info but here goes.
02 sensors, take out while hot, and put in tight. No recommended torque. That is why you probably couldn't take out your old ones, because you tried while cold.
bolts on the cat, again no info, just good and tight.
The headers are 18 ft lbs. there is also an order to tightening them down. starting from the y pipe side on the top as 1, then down as 2, to top and over one as 3, and so on. same on both sides. (after reading the thorley install instructions, they state to tighten to 23 ft lbs, starting from the center and working out)
Thanks! I followed the Thorley directions for the header bolts. For the O2 sensor I didn't even think of heat but that likely explains why it would budge. Anyway, my O2 sensors are new now. As for the cat flange they are good and tight!
